Understand The Online Shoppers You’re Targeting

There are many search phrases a customer could go into to discover a item. And there are numerous key phrases a organization might use to describe their items, service, categories, and so on.

You intend to obtain details with your keywords, but not so specific that you’re the only one utilizing them.

As an example, I would wish to get even more certain than defining my items as “toys” or my on-line store as a ” plaything store”. Nevertheless, I do not intend to overdo by getting also descriptive.

There are several words I could make use of to define my products based upon their function, the materials they’re made with, their color, their finish, their size, etc.

The words that matter most, are the ones my target market is utilizing.

To make use of keywords effectively and drive traffic to your online shop, you MUST recognize your target audience. How To Change Etsy Shop Link

 

Just how to Find a Found Diamond of Customers

1– that is your target market?

If I make playthings, I need to recognize who’s buying those playthings; that’s my target audience.

If I have not thought about that my target audience is, I might make teething playthings for babies, academic playthings for toddlers, task playthings for 4-year-old ladies, exterior toys for 5-year-olds, Barbie play houses, as well as far more.

That opens up a wide variety of search phrases I could make use of.

As well as the broader series of key words I utilize in my material ( classifications, item names, item summaries, tags, blog site write-ups for my internet site, and so on) the more I confuse online search engine, and the less likely my web content is to show up in top results.

I need to narrow it down a specific team of people to market to.

It’s important to focus on the person who will be buying your items.

In my instance, my items are for youngsters however individuals who are getting the toys for children may be moms and dads, or member of the family, or friends of the family.

My target market must be just one of those customers, not all.

If I envision moms and dads, grandparents, aunts and also uncles, high school friends, etc buying my toys for a youngster, it once more, makes it difficult to pick the ideal search phrases.

A mama searching for instructional toys for their toddler is going to utilize a much different search phrase than a friend of the family that’s getting a present might.

>> A mommy understands what kind of product functions she’s looking for (e.g. safe playthings, electronic or electronic-free toys, etc).

>> Somebody that doesn’t have children and has been invited to a young child’s birthday celebration party may use more vague key words and also consist of a budget (e.g. toys for kids under $50).

You have to get details about who is probably to get your products.

The wider you obtain (e.g. females, or mothers) the extra keyword possibilities there are and the more challenging time you’ll have properly matching your search phrases to the keyword phrases your consumers make use of.

2– which products/product attributes are they looking for?

There are many keywords you can use to explain one of your items. You need to establish which summary your target audience respects the most and also is most likely to look.

It  is essential to enter your customers’ heads as well as understand, they’re unfamiliar with your products. So you should not make use of words that you like or ones that are most acquainted to you, the creator; believe like your clients.

If I began making playthings for my nieces and nephews, I may think it’s cute to name the playthings after them for How To Change Etsy Shop Link. Yet no one is looking for “Jane Building Blocks” (unless my brand name is preferred enough that people understand what “Jane building blocks” are).

As the creator, I might likewise be familiar with the type of wood that’s ideal for building blocks, however it’s unlikely my customers are that certain about the type of timber made use of.

I  would certainly point out the type of wood in my summary and the advantages it provides, yet I wouldn’t include it in my item name or produce groups people can shop under based upon type of timber.

You need to think of keywords your target market is really browsing.

Do they understand the “technical name” of your product or would they be more probable to describe it in a much various way than you would?

For example, woodworkers may use the technological term “carved and polished squares of wood” to explain building blocks however my target audience would never utilize those keywords.

Or, if I make forest-themed foundation, I would require to think about if any person is actually looking for ” woodland building blocks”. Is the product function “forest-themed” more important to my target audience than another function, such as “non-toxic”?

The product would remain the same, yet I would make its title more attractive to my target market.

If someone searches ” safe foundation” as well as discovers my non-toxic foundation that have a forest theme, they’ll still want them. But if I’ve called my non-toxic foundation ” woodland building blocks”, I  have actually buried the lead. (my target audience respects ” safe” … that’s the lead).

It’s not likely anybody will discover them because no person is looking for “forest foundation” and also even if they appear in search results, the product title is missing out on the search phrases that will certainly attract them to click (non-toxic).

Once you understand your target audience, get to know which item features they’re most curious about and which words they most commonly utilize to explain your items. Those are the search phrases you’ll want to put one of the most concentrate on for your on-line web content.

Associated keywords will not only aid to enhance your message to internet search engine, but additionally to consumers.

Google gets a much better understanding of which looks to match your online shop with when most of the keywords utilized in your on-line content are related.

As an example

>> Environmentally friendly, chemical-free, environmentally friendly, natural, natural, etc all help to strengthen the message of “non-toxic”.

>> The keyword phrases: knowing, developmental, skills, teach, and so on will help reinforce the message of ” instructional”.

>> The keyword phrases: 1-year-old, 2-year-old, 3-year-old, year, 24 months, 36 months, assistance to strengthen the message of ” young child”.

The more I use associated keyword phrases in my on the internet web content, the more clear my message will certainly be to internet search engine, as well as the higher my material will certainly rate.

My consumers will certainly also gain even more rely on my service.

A mom searching for non-toxic academic playthings for their toddler is more probable to trust a company that speaks about several facets of the chemical safety of toys and the advancement of kids as well as is focused solely on non-toxic instructional toys.

If a mama visits a internet site that just carries one safe instructional toy as well as has a store summary that reviews: I love to be innovative and make all type of products! They may wonder if the shop proprietor actually recognizes just how to make the most effective safe academic toy for their youngster.

STEP 4– Apply Key Phrases To Your Etsy Shop

Once you know which keywords your target audience uses in relation to your products as well as company, start applying them in your on the internet web content.

Nobody knows for sure exactly how Google or Etsy’s algorithm functions, yet it is recognized that it generally takes Google weeks, and often months, to start ranking websites in the leading spots when its search phrases match a search.

When you update your Etsy shop with brand-new keyword phrases, offer it a long time. You likely won’t see results overnight, yet you should gradually begin to see an boost in website traffic and sales if you  have actually appropriately applied your key words job.

One of the most important lesson in all of this is to think like your clients.
